Jing-Jin Electric and Allison Transmission to develop electrified powertrain solutions
Allison Transmission and Jing-Jin Electric have agreed a global strategic partnership agreement to accelerate the development of electrified powertrain solutions for commercial vehicles.
The companies say that the partnership will exploit JJE’s electric motor and inverter development and its strong presence in the Chinese market, and Allison’s experience in electric and hybrid systems, and its global OEM relationships and worldwide distributor base.
The partnership aims to allow both parties to benefit from a global manufacturing presence and service networks to support customers in local markets. In addition, Allison has committed to provide debt financing to support JJE North America’s commercial vehicle electric drive product.
